CI note for review. The Grellport ORM refactor moved query construction out of the model mixins into the new adapter layer. Expect failures in the fixtures suite until the seed data migrates; that's tracked separately. Do not approve if the adapter still imports from legacy.models — that cycle is what broke Monday's pipeline. Tests green on the branch as of this morning after pinning the schema snapshot. Trace for the passing run is below.

build token for fajop-kageg: htk14_a2d40227103e0f

## Uniforms — Norbeck Depot

Drivers serving the new Norbeck depot must wear the grey Fennacre Transport tunic with the depot flash on the left sleeve; the older blue tunics are not recognised by Norbeck gate staff and will delay entry. Coordinators should issue two tunics per driver before the first run and log sizes in the kit register. On arrival, the driver presents the pouch and states the hand-over instruction given below.

drop instructions, bahif-bahip: the norax feniel courier leaves the drumir kaseth rusir ledger at gate 1983 under passcode 849948

Handover — quota service (Parlow stack)

Per-tenant rate quotas live in the Hestia config store, synced hourly. Don't edit quotas directly in Redis; the sync will clobber them. Tenant overrides go in overrides.yaml, reviewed by the platform lead. If the sync daemon wedges, restart it from the ops box. The ops box auto-locks after 15 minutes; to reopen the quota console you'll need the passphrase that follows.

strongbox words: sormir-fenael-zorius

## Artifact signing and wiki roles

Quick note for whoever inherits this: our Hollowpine wiki uses role-based access, and only members of the `release-scribes` role can edit this page or the signing runbook. That's intentional — the signing process and the key rotation log live here, and we don't want drive-by edits. If you rotate, update both the runbook and the changelog, and ping the role owners. All release artifacts must be signed before upload. The current signing key follows.

release key, taduf-yajef: bky13_uGiieNoy5KKUY